The Latest Toyota Models: Reliability Meets Innovation


Toyota continues to copyright its reputation for building durable and innovative vehicles. Toyota’s new models demonstrate progress in hybrid engineering, powerful performance, and comfort-focused design. A major highlight is the 2026 Toyota Tacoma, an eagerly awaited pickup in its category. Designed with improved off-road capability, a stronger chassis, and a hybrid powertrain option, this pickup combines strength with sustainability.

Beyond the Tacoma, Toyota offers sedans and SUVs that excel in both comfort and capability. From the hybrid Corolla to the luxurious Highlander, each vehicle exemplifies Toyota’s mastery of blending modern design with eco-conscious engineering. Drivers looking for toughness and innovation will find Toyota’s latest models both dependable and stylish.

Hybrid SUVs: Pioneering the Next Generation of Sustainable Travel


As eco-conscious mobility gains momentum, hybrid SUVs are at the forefront of automotive innovation. These vehicles offer the best of both worlds — the efficiency of electric power and the range of traditional engines. Toyota leads this category, offering hybrid SUVs that maximise fuel savings while maintaining impressive performance. Its smart system alternates between electric and petrol use, delivering seamless efficiency across terrains.

Meanwhile, automakers like Kia and Ford are expanding their hybrid offerings with stylish and smart designs. Equipped with smart safety features, regenerative braking, and adaptable drive settings, these SUVs appeal to eco-aware yet performance-driven users. With green mobility at the forefront, hybrid SUVs are defining the future of car design.

Next-Gen Ford Cars: Innovation Meets Muscle


Ford has always been synonymous with power and innovation, and its upcoming releases continue that legacy. At the core of this lineup is the 2026 Ford Mustang Shelby GT500, a masterpiece of performance design. It combines a reengineered V8 powertrain, aerodynamic mastery, and intelligent drive tech for next-level thrill. This model caters to enthusiasts seeking raw excitement with modern refinement.

The SUV division of Ford remains a powerhouse of versatility and strength. Models such as the Bronco, Explorer, and Escape headline Ford’s SUV roster. Each model serves distinct driving styles, from daily commuters to off-road adventurers. They feature improved interiors, tech-savvy dashboards, and hybrid efficiency, enhancing Ford’s SUV versatility.
